An adviser has flagged that they have been waiting 14 months so far for a response from the Financial Ombudsman Service (FOS).

In our latest PA Asks, we asked the industry how well the FOS has been performing for them at the moment. This comes as the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) and the FOS outlined proposals for modernising the Ombudsman after chancellor Rachel Reeves's Mansion House speech. For the 30% out of our 33 respondents who said they are not happy with current performance, one pundit said that they are awaiting a response on a complaint that was referred to an Ombudsman 14 months ago.
